How Quantum Computers Break Encryption | Shor's Algorithm Explained

How Quantum Computers Break Encryption | Shor's Algorithm Explained

Assessment

Interactive Video

Physics

11th Grade - University

Hard

Created by

Quizizz Content

FREE Resource

The video explains the challenges of encryption based on factoring large numbers and introduces Shor's algorithm, which uses quantum computing to potentially break such encryption. It delves into the mathematical and quantum principles behind the algorithm, highlighting the role of quantum superposition and Fourier transforms. Despite its potential, current quantum computers lack the capacity to threaten modern encryption, but future advancements could change this.

Read more

10 questions

Show all answers

1.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

What is the main challenge in breaking encryption using classical computers?

Encrypting data with small numbers

Factoring large numbers

Finding the sum of large numbers

Multiplying large numbers quickly

2.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

What is the initial step in Shor's algorithm?

Finding the exact factors of a number

Making a random guess that might share a factor with the target number

Using quantum superposition to find factors

Applying the Fourier transform

3.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

Why is Shor's algorithm not efficient on classical computers?

It involves complex mathematical operations

The process of improving guesses takes a very long time

It requires too much memory

It cannot handle small numbers

4.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

What is the role of quantum superposition in Shor's algorithm?

It allows simultaneous calculation of multiple possible answers

It increases the memory capacity

It reduces the number of guesses needed

It simplifies the mathematical operations

5.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

What mathematical tool is used to find the frequency of a function in Shor's algorithm?

Euclid's algorithm

Quantum Fourier transform

Multiplication

Addition

6.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

What is the significance of finding the period P in Shor's algorithm?

It helps in encrypting data

It allows the transformation of a poor guess into a good guess

It reduces the size of the number

It increases the speed of classical computers

7.

MULTIPLE CHOICE QUESTION

30 sec • 1 pt

How does the quantum Fourier transform help in Shor's algorithm?

It finds the period of a function

It guesses factors

It encrypts data

It multiplies large numbers

Create a free account and access millions of resources

Create resources
Host any resource
Get auto-graded reports
or continue with
Microsoft
Apple
Others
By signing up, you agree to our Terms of Service & Privacy Policy
Already have an account?